Heritage Financial ( (HFWA) ) just unveiled an update.
On January 31, 2026, Heritage Financial Corporation completed its previously announced acquisition of Olympic Bancorp, Inc., merging Olympic into Heritage and combining Olympic’s subsidiary Kitsap Bank into Heritage Bank in a follow-on transaction. The all-stock deal, formally disclosed in a February 2, 2026 announcement, will see Heritage issue roughly 7.17 million new shares, with Olympic shareholders receiving 45 shares of Heritage common stock for each Olympic share, a structure that modestly dilutes existing Heritage investors while expanding the bank’s Pacific Northwest footprint and integrating Kitsap Bank’s customers, employees and branches into the Heritage platform.

More about Heritage Financial
Heritage Financial Corporation is an Olympia, Washington-based bank holding company whose sole wholly owned banking subsidiary is Heritage Bank, a full-service commercial bank. Heritage Bank operates a branch network across Washington, Oregon and Idaho, and also does business under the Whidbey Island Bank name on Whidbey Island and, following the acquisition, under the Kitsap Bank name for the branches acquired in the deal. The company’s common stock trades on the Nasdaq Global Select Market under the ticker symbol HFWA.
